Job Description
Mechanical:
Rebuilding of equipment, gearing, general repair, and to trouble shoot all equipment.Electrical:
All wiring diagrams of 115 - 220 single phase motors, 208 220 and 440 three phase motors, an a working knowledge of all starting equipment, relays and wiring, etcFabrication:
Some experience with sheet metal fabrication, to include welding, filing and machining where needed.- Works with refrigeration, ammonia and freezers.
- Works from prints, and be able to take field measurements, and make readable sketches or diagrams when necessary.
- Responsible for successfully meeting established KPI's.
- Accurately completes all maintenance documentation, work orders and paperwork.
- Identifies and understands issues, problems, and opportunities. Uses effective approaches for choosing course of action and/or development of solutions.
- Knows how and when to apply technical skills or procedures and performs complex tasks in area of expertise.
- Trains other maintenance techs and production staff.
- All other duties as assigned.
- Safety, Environmental and Quality o Follows all safety rules and procedures by working safely and ensuring safety of others.
- High School diploma or equivalent with a minimum of 4 years of work experience in mechanical maintenance is required.
